Spring MVC登录注册以及转换json数据

项目结构;

代码如下:

BookController

package com.mstf.controller;import javax.servlet.http.HttpServletResponse;import org.apache.commons.logging.Log;import org.apache.commons.logging.LogFactory;import org.codehaus.jackson.map.ObjectMapper;import com.mstf.domain.Book;import org.springframework.stereotype.Controller;import org.springframework.web.bind.annotation.RequestBody;import org.springframework.web.bind.annotation.RequestMapping;@Controller@RequestMapping("/json")public class BookController { private static final Log logger = LogFactory.getLog(BookController.class); // @RequestMapping 根据 json 数据,转换成对应的 Object @RequestMapping(value="/testRequestBody") public void setJson(@RequestBody Book book,HttpServletResponse response) throws Exception {  // ObjectMapper 类是 Jackson 库的主要类。他提供一些功能将 Java 对象转换成对应的 JSON  ObjectMapper mapper = new ObjectMapper();  // 将 Book 对象转换成 json 输出  logger.info(mapper.writeValueAsString(book));  book.setAuthor("汪政");  response.setContentType("text/html;charset=UTF-8");  // 将 Book 对象转换成 json 写到客户端  response.getWriter().println(mapper.writeValueAsString(book)); }}

UserController

package com.mstf.controller;import java.util.ArrayList;import java.util.List;import org.apache.commons.logging.Log;import org.apache.commons.logging.LogFactory;import com.mstf.domain.User;import org.springframework.stereotype.Controller;import org.springframework.ui.Model;import org.springframework.web.bind.annotation.RequestMapping;import org.springframework.web.bind.annotation.RequestMethod;import org.springframework.web.bind.annotation.RequestParam;// Controller 注解用于指示该类是一个控制器,可以同时处理多个请求动作@Controller// RequestMapping 可以用来注释一个控制器类,此时,所有方法都将映射为相对于类级别的请求,// 表示该控制器处理所有的请求都被映射到 value属性所指示的路径下@RequestMapping(value="/user")public class UserController { // 静态 List<User> 集合,此处代替数据库用来保存注册的用户信息 private static List<User> userList; // UserController 类的构造器,初始化 List<User> 集合 public UserController() {  super();  userList = new ArrayList<User>(); } // 静态的日志类 LogFactory private static final Log logger = LogFactory.getLog(UserController.class); // 该方法映射的请求为 http://localhost:8080/context/user/register ,该方法支持GET请求 @RequestMapping(value="/register",method=RequestMethod.GET) public String registerForm() {  logger.info("register GET方法被调用...");  // 跳转到注册页面  return "register"; } // 该方法映射的请求支持 POST 请求 @RequestMapping(value="/register",method=RequestMethod.POST) // 将请求中的 loginname 参数的值赋给 loginname 变量, password 和 username 同样处理 public String register(   @RequestParam("loginName") String loginName,   @RequestParam("passWord") String passWord,   @RequestParam("userName") String userName) {  logger.info("register POST方法被调用...");  // 创建 User 对象  User user = new User();  user.setLoginName(loginName);  user.setPassWord(passWord);  user.setUserName(userName);  // 模拟数据库存储 User 信息   userList.add(user);  // 跳转到登录页面  return "login"; } // 该方法映射的请求为 http://localhost:8080/RequestMappingTest/user/login @RequestMapping("/login") public String login(   // 将请求中的 loginName 参数的值赋给 loginName 变量, passWord 同样处理   @RequestParam("loginName") String loginName,   @RequestParam("passWord") String passWord,   Model model) {  logger.info("登录名:"+loginName + " 密码:" + passWord);  // 到集合中查找用户是否存在,此处用来模拟数据库验证  for(User user : userList){   if(user.getLoginName().equals(loginName)     && user.getPassWord().equals(passWord)){    model.addAttribute("user",user);    return "welcome";   }  }  return "login"; }}

Book

package com.mstf.domain;import java.io.Serializable;public class Book implements Serializable { private static final long serialVersionUID = 1L; private int id; private String name; private String author; public Book() { } public Book(int id, String name, String author) {  super();  this.id = id;  this.name = name;  this.author = author; } public int getId() {  return id; } public void setId(int id) {  this.id = id; } public String getName() {  return name; } public void setName(String name) {  this.name = name; } public String getAuthor() {  return author; } public void setAuthor(String author) {  this.author = author; } @Override public String toString() {  return "Book [id=" + id + ", name=" + name + ", author=" + author + "]"; }}

User

package com.mstf.domain;import java.io.Serializable;// 域对象,实现序列化接口public class User implements Serializable { // 序列化 private static final long serialVersionUID = 1L; // 私有字段 private String loginName; private String userName; private String passWord; // 公共构造器 public User() {  super(); } // get/set 方法 public String getLoginName() {  return loginName; } public void setLoginName(String loginName) {  this.loginName = loginName; } public String getUserName() {  return userName; } public void setUserName(String userName) {  this.userName = userName; } public String getPassWord() {  return passWord; } public void setPassWord(String passWord) {  this.passWord = passWord; }}

springmvc-config.xml

<?xml version="1.0" encoding="UTF-8"?><beans xmlns="http://www.springframework.org/schema/beans"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xmlns:mvc="http://www.springframework.org/schema/mvc" xmlns:context="http://www.springframework.org/schema/context" xsi:schemaLocation="  http://www.springframework.org/schema/beans  http://www.springframework.org/schema/beans/spring-beans-4.2.xsd  http://www.springframework.org/schema/mvc  http://www.springframework.org/schema/mvc/spring-mvc-4.2.xsd   http://www.springframework.org/schema/context  http://www.springframework.org/schema/context/spring-context-4.2.xsd"> <!-- spring可以自动去扫描base-pack下面的包或者子包下面的java文件,  如果扫描到有Spring的相关注解的类,则把这些类注册为Spring的bean --> <context:component-scan base-package="com.mstf.controller"/> <!-- 设置配置方案 --> <mvc:annotation-driven/> <!-- 使用默认的 servlet 来响应静态文件 --> <mvc:default-servlet-handler/> <!-- 视图解析器 -->  <bean id="viewResolver"   class="org.springframework.web.servlet.view.InternalResourceViewResolver">  <!-- 前缀 -->  <property name="prefix">   <value>/WEB-INF/jsp/</value>  </property>  <!-- 后缀 -->  <property name="suffix">   <value>.jsp</value>  </property> </bean></beans>

login.jsp

<%@ page language="java" contentType="text/html; charset=UTF-8" pageEncoding="UTF-8"%><!DOCTYPE html PUBLIC "-//W3C//DTD HTML 4.01 Transitional//EN" "http://www.w3.org/TR/html4/loose.dtd"><html><head><meta http-equiv="Content-Type" content="text/html; charset=UTF-8"><title>登录</title></head><body> <h3>登录</h3> <br> <form action="login" method="post">  <table>   <tr>    <td>     <label>      登录名:     </label>    </td>    <td>     <input type="text" id="loginName" name="loginName">    </td>   </tr>   <tr>    <td>     <label>      密 码:     </label>    </td>    <td>     <input type="password" id="passWord" name="passWord">    </td>   </tr>   <tr>    <td>     <input id="submit" type="submit" value="登录">    </td>   </tr>  </table> </form></body></html>

register.jsp

<%@ page language="java" contentType="text/html; charset=UTF-8" pageEncoding="UTF-8"%><!DOCTYPE html PUBLIC "-//W3C//DTD HTML 4.01 Transitional//EN" "http://www.w3.org/TR/html4/loose.dtd"><html><head><meta http-equiv="Content-Type" content="text/html; charset=UTF-8"><title>注册</title></head><body> <h3>注册页面</h3> <br> <form action="register" method="post">  <table>   <tr>    <td>     <label>      登录名:     </label>    </td>    <td>     <input type="text" id="loginName" name="loginName">    </td>   </tr>   <tr>    <td>     <label>      密 码:     </label>    </td>    <td>     <input type="password" id="passWord" name="passWord">    </td>   </tr>   <tr>    <td>     <label>      姓 名:     </label>    </td>    <td>     <input type="text" id="userName" name="userName">    </td>   </tr>   <tr>    <td>     <input id="submit" type="submit" value="注册">    </td>   </tr>  </table> </form></body></html>

welcome.jsp

<%@ page language="java" contentType="text/html; charset=UTF-8" pageEncoding="UTF-8"%><!DOCTYPE html PUBLIC "-//W3C//DTD HTML 4.01 Transitional//EN" "http://www.w3.org/TR/html4/loose.dtd"><html><head><meta http-equiv="Content-Type" content="text/html; charset=UTF-8"><title>欢迎登录</title></head><body> <h3>欢迎[${requestScope.user.userName }]登录</h3></body></html>

web.xml

<?xml version="1.0" encoding="UTF-8"?><web-app xmlns="http://java.sun.com/xml/ns/javaee"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://java.sun.com/xml/ns/javaee http://java.sun.com/xml/ns/javaee/web-app_3_0.xsd" version="3.0"> <!-- 定义 Spring MVC 的前端控制器 --> <servlet>  <servlet-name>springmvc</servlet-name>  <servlet-class>   org.springframework.web.servlet.DispatcherServlet  </servlet-class>  <init-param>   <param-name>contextConfigLocation</param-name>   <param-value>    /WEB-INF/config/springmvc-config.xml   </param-value>  </init-param>  <load-on-startup>1</load-on-startup>  </servlet> <!-- 让 Spring MVC 的前端控制器拦截所有请求 --> <servlet-mapping>  <servlet-name>springmvc</servlet-name>  <url-pattern>/</url-pattern> </servlet-mapping> <!-- 乱码过滤器 --> <filter>  <filter-name>characterEncodingFilter</filter-name>  <filter-class>org.springframework.web.filter.CharacterEncodingFilter</filter-class>  <init-param>   <param-name>encoding</param-name>   <param-value>UTF-8</param-value>  </init-param>  <init-param>   <param-name>forceEncoding</param-name>   <param-value>true</param-value>  </init-param> </filter> <filter-mapping>  <filter-name>characterEncodingFilter</filter-name>  <url-pattern>/*</url-pattern> </filter-mapping></web-app>

index.jsp

<%@ page language="java" contentType="text/html; charset=UTF-8" pageEncoding="UTF-8"%><!DOCTYPE html><html><head><meta http-equiv="Content-Type" content="text/html; charset=UTF-8"><title>测试接收JSON格式的数据</title><script type="text/javascript" src="js/jquery-1.11.0.min.js"></script><script type="text/javascript" src="js/json2.js"></script><script type="text/javascript"> $(document).ready(function(){  testRequestBody(); }); function testRequestBody(){  $.ajax("${pageContext.request.contextPath}/json/testRequestBody",// 发送请求的 URL 字符串。    {    dataType : "json", // 预期服务器返回的数据类型。    type : "post", // 请求方式 POST 或 GET    contentType:"application/json", // 发送信息至服务器时的内容编码类型    // 发送到服务器的数据。    data:JSON.stringify({id : 1, name : "你们都是笨蛋"}),    async: true , // 默认设置下,所有请求均为异步请求。如果设置为 false ,则发送同步请求    // 请求成功后的回调函数。    success :function(data){     console.log(data);     $("#id").html(data.id);     $("#name").html(data.name);     $("#author").html(data.author);    },    // 请求出错时调用的函数    error:function(){     alert("数据发送失败");    }  }); }</script></head><body> 编号:<span id="id"></span><br> 书名:<span id="name"></span><br> 作者:<span id="author"></span><br></body></html>
